Emilie’s strong educational foundation forms the cornerstone of her impressive career trajectory. She holds a Master of Architecture (MARCH) from Tulane University, where she honed her design sensibilities and developed a robust understanding of the architectural principles that govern both art and science. Prior to her master's program, Emilie earned her Bachelor of Science in Architectural Engineering Technology from the University of Southern Mississippi, equipping her with a technical acumen that is invaluable in today’s complex architectural landscape.
